
Dragon’s Dogma 2: How to Defeat Guardian Gigantus
Pre-Boss Fight Preparation
Before engaging Gigantus, meticulous preparation is key for success. Stock up on stamina-restoring consumables like Harspuds, Dried Spuds, and Dried Fruits. These items will prove invaluable as you traverse Gigantus’s immense frame. Fruit Wine and other Vigor-boosting items will further minimize stamina drain while climbing. Strategically choose your Pawn party. A capable Archer, Mage, and Thief are essential. Optimize your weight load. Excess pack weight significantly impacts your stamina expenditure.
Gigantus Mechanics
The fight commences with a cinematic sequence as Gigantus, the animated statue, journeys toward the Moonglint Tower. Initially, focus on following the boss, maneuvering your ascent only when he’s over the sea or on the island itself. Once on land, the key is strategically climbing onto Gigantus’s shoulders. This phase requires precise timing and agility. Gigantus possesses vulnerable points—spikes on its body. Destroying these spikes weakens the boss. Use ranged attacks (Archers, Mages) to sever the spikes from their bases. Melee classes must use stamina-restoring items effectively to climb and strike these weak spots. Utilize the shoulders for rest and stamina recovery. Fall damage is a critical factor. Take advantage of opportunities provided by environmental interactions. Gigantus’s staggered posture offers advantageous climbing positions.
Furthermore, NPC guards and ballistae can assist in weakening Gigantus. Ballista shots require positioning, as they have limited range and cannot rotate. Staggered periods create opportunities for effective attacks. Once the spikes are gone, final assault is possible.
Best Vocations for Gigantus
Several vocations excel in this encounter. The Thief, with its passive Vigor augment and Controlled Fall ability, is particularly advantageous, enabling efficient climbing and minimizing fall damage. The Helmsplitter skill is especially effective in destroying the weaker points. While climbing might not be your preferred style, the Archer provides efficient ranged attacks, though potentially slower than other strategies. The Wayfarer, combining a Mage with melee weapons, offers a unique approach. The mage allows the user to utilize a floating tactic to safely get on top of Gigantus. This approach then allows a swift conversion to melee tactics to engage with the spikes for an effective method of victory.
- Thief: Excellent for close-quarters combat and stamina conservation.
- Archer: Provides effective ranged support for spike removal.
- Wayfarer: Combines ranged and melee combat advantages.
